Ticket: Slimmed image breaks runtime on Pellarc build agents.

Repro steps:
1. Build the hollowed image with the strip-layers profile enabled.
2. Push to the staging registry and deploy to the canary pool.
3. Container exits with a missing shared-library error within ten seconds.

Expected: parity with the full image. Actual: crash loop. Suspect the trim step removes the resolver libs. To pull the failing image from the staging registry, authenticate with the token below.

session JWT of tawip-kajog = eyJhbGciOiJIUzI1NiIsInR5cCI6IkpXVCJ9.eyJzdWIiOiI2dKYGGIn0.afsnASii

**Alert: Timetable solver degraded (Chalkline).** The Chalkline school timetable solver has exceeded its solve-time budget for three consecutive scheduling runs, which usually indicates constraint set growth or a stuck pre-solver worker. Check whether a recent term import added overlapping room constraints, and restart the pre-solver pool if queue depth keeps climbing. Do not cancel in-flight solves — partial schedules corrupt the draft store. Full diagnostic steps are on the page below.

operations page: https://confluence.lumicsys.internal/projects/display/projects/display

## Add plugin loader for data validators

Hey — this PR introduces the Copperline validator plugin system. Plugins are loaded from a signed manifest only; nothing gets pulled off disk arbitrarily, and each plugin runs in the restricted sandbox with no network access. Flagging you mainly for the signature-verification path and the sandbox escape tests. Load limits and timeouts are enforced via these constants.

tuning table, kawep-tawif:
CAPS = {
    "olidor": 80,
    "belion": 7,
    "quenys": 225,
    "druox": 839,
    "fraath": 482,
}

Handover Note — Director Transition, Ferngate Appliances

From: E. Castellan
To: D. Morrow (cc: Heads of Department)

The Aurelia kettle range launches in ten weeks. Tooling is complete at Bexley Vale; retail commitments cover roughly 70% of first-run volume. Outstanding items: final safety certification and the trade launch event. Department heads hold their own workstream trackers. The commercial targets and positioning agreed with the executive team are recorded below.

management briefing: Only 7 of the 120 pilot accounts renewed Ralael, so a churn review is set for January 1.